How do I find my NetBank client number?

  1. To find your NetBank client number, log in to NetBank and select “Profile” from the main menu.
  2. Your client number will be displayed at the top of the “Profile” screen.

How do I find my NetBank client ID?

To find your NetBank client number, you need to log into your account and view your profile. The account details section will list your client number.

What is client ID Commonwealth Bank?

All of your Comm Sec accounts are grouped together by your Client ID. You can access them all via one login, instead of having to log in for different accounts.

How do I link CommSec to NetBank?

You can switch into NetBank from the tab in the top- left corner of your screen if you are a Comm Sec user. Pick ‘Transfer money’ from the ‘Transfers’ tab. You can select your CDIA from the ‘From’ account drop-down.

Is CommSec client ID Same as NetBank?

Comm Sec Client ID and password are separate from NetBank client number and password. You can reset your NetBank details online if you forget your password or need to open an account.

Do I need a CDIA account?

The account is called a CDIA account. The Commonwealth Direct Investment Account is designed to allow you to trade Comm Sec shares. You have to have a linked cash management account in order to settle trades via the online share trading platform.
